搭建 MySQL 复制:简单实现数据备份和分布式部署(mysql复制搭建)

MySQL复制模式是目前比较流行的MySQL数据库备份和分布式部署方式,由一台作为主库的数据库服务器,多台从库构成MySQL复制系统。系统中的主从之间通过网络进行通信,从库在运行时会复制主库中发生变更的数据,以保证从库数据和主库数据保存完全一致。因此,搭建MySQL复制系统可以显著简化MySQL数据备份和分布式部署的过程,有效提高系统的安全性和可用性。

要实现MySQL复制,可以采用以下步骤:

– **开启复制功能**:不管是在主库还是从库上都要首先开启MySQL复制功能,可以通过以下代码开启:p

“`sql

GRANT REPLICATION SLAVE ON *.* TO ‘repl’@’%’ IDENTIFIED BY ‘password’;

FLUSH PRIVILEGES;

“`

– **设置主从唯一标识号**:在主库上用`SHOW MASTER STATUS;`查询并记录File和Position,在从库上用`CHANGE MASTER TO`设置对应的唯一标识号;

– ** 启动复制**:在从库上启动复制,可以通过`START SLAVE;`来实现

以上就是搭建MySQL复制系统的简单过程,实现数据备份和分布式部署。MySQL复制模式中,从库在操作前都会先从主库获取数据,从而确保各库数据保存完全一致,从而有效提高数据安全性和可用性。最后,建议大家可以在建立MySQL复制系统后,经常运行`SHOW SLAVE STATUS\G;`这条命令,以查看从库的工作状态,以保证MySQL复制的正常运行。


数据运维技术 » 搭建 MySQL 复制:简单实现数据备份和分布式部署(mysql复制搭建)